Detect SugarJS

JavaScript libraries

SugarJS is a JavaScript library that simplifies working with native JavaScript objects, enhancing productivity and code readability.

What a detection means

Establishes
One or more public signals on the scanned page matched a known SugarJS signature at the time of the scan.
Does not establish
A sitewide install of SugarJS, an active vendor contract, exclusive use, or that SugarJS is still in place today.
